Output 5b15c88e59f5943ea4ad0f0128518ea3d962fc9d652116cbfc4e87995660f932:3

value
77421276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bcbd2a8a7b38329571b376e2f0c409a13b24fcc OP_EQUAL
address
MLeLKxTdNKYsMR4DJ4GMWdDmQ8hfJSYw8x
transaction
5b15c88e59f5943ea4ad0f0128518ea3d962fc9d652116cbfc4e87995660f932
spent
true